Im at wits end my pinto is overheating and i cannot figure out why. Its a fresh motor with new water pump new hoses new ally 3 core radiator working thermostat and it keeps getting hot. i have checked the timing and that is correct and it doest seem to be to lean.

Im all out of ideas any help would be great

Overheating while driving around or idling? Or both? How hot is it getting?
2015/02/23 17:25:41
wade
Both. It gets to about 3/4 in under 10 minutes then i turn it off before it gets any hotter
2015/02/23 17:38:40
RS 2000
At this point You really need to confirm the actual temperature, you may have faulty gauge/sender.
